Добрый день! Подскажите, может кто-нибудь сталкивался, как сделать фильтрацию по городам? Например, пользователь заходит на сервис и выбирает город или город выбирается автоматически, и в дальнейшем информация показывается только по данному городу. Такая реализация есть на многих сайтах, типо МВидео, Эльдорадо, Ростелеком. Систему разрабатываю на Laravel, может кто-нибудь подскажет, в какую сторону смотреть?
Добрый день.
По запросу "геолокация" посмотрите выдачу. Это для автоматического определения местоположения пользователя.
Если пользователь сам выбирает город, то просто по id города получаете нужную информацию из базы.
В домене ведь надо тоже надо как то менять и определять, допустим site.ru/spb будет вся информация для Санкт-Петербурга, а site.ru/ekb для Екатеринбурга. Вот не понимаю, как это реализовать на Laravel и его роутах
crypty: Можно определять, а можно и нет. Роутер ведет на представление, которое используется для всех городов. Так же один котроллер.
Или используйте псевдонимы, чтобы получить нужный путь в адресной строке.